Job Description : 45 Broadway | 22nd Floor | New York, NY 10006(212) 967-0322 | www.unhny.orgCommunications AssociatePosted: March 9, 2022United Neighborhood Houses (UNH) is a policy and social change organization representing 45 neighborhood settlement houses that reach 765,000 New Yorkers from all walks of life. A progressive leader for more than 100 years, UNH is stewarding a new era for New York’s settlement house movement. We mobilize our members and their communities to advocate for good public policies and promote strong organizations and practices that keep neighborhoods resilient and thriving for all NewYorkers.
